รูปแบบการใช้งาน hint syntax:

/*+ hint */
/*+ hint(argument) */
/*+ hint(argument-1 argument-2) */
โค้ดตัวอย่างการใช้ hint:

SELECT /*+ FIRST_ROWS(10) */ table_name
FROM dba_tables
WHERE owner = 'SYS'
AND table_name LIKE '%$'
ORDER BY 1;

SELECT /*+ index(table_alias f_name) */ ... FROM TABLE.test table_alias

-- Hint List ลิสต์รายการ hint:

/*+ ALL_ROWS */

Explicitly chooses the cost-based approach TO optimize
a statement block WITH a goal OF best throughput (that
IS, minimum total resource consumption)

/*+ CHOOSE */

Causes the optimizer TO choose BETWEEN the rule-based approach
AND the cost-based approach FOR a SQL statement based ON the
presence OF statistics FOR the tables accessed BY the statement

/*+ FIRST_ROWS */

Explicitly chooses the cost-based approach TO optimize a statement
block WITH a goal OF best response TIME (minimum resource usage TO
RETURN FIRST ROW). It will also force the optimizer TO make USE OF
INDEX, IF available. There are other versions OF FIRST_ROWS hints.
This hint IS useful IN an OLTP environment WHEN the USER cannot
wait till the LAST ROW IS fetched. This IS mainly used IN JAVA
lookup screens. IF there are some calculations THEN this hint should
NOT be used.

/*+ RULE */

Explicitly chooses rule-based optimization FOR a statement block

/*+ AND_EQUAL(table index) */

Explicitly chooses an execution plan that uses an access PATH that
merges the scans ON several single-column indexes

/*+ CLUSTER(table) */

Explicitly chooses a CLUSTER scan TO access the specified TABLE

/*+ FULL(table) */

Explicitly chooses a full TABLE scan FOR the specified TABLE

/*+ HASH(table) */

Explicitly chooses a hash scan TO access the specified TABLE

/*+ HASH_AJ(table) */

Transforms a NOT IN sub query INTO a hash anti join TO access the
specified TABLE

/*+ HASH_SJ (table) */

Transforms a NOT IN sub query INTO a hash anti-join TO access the
specified TABLE

/*+ INDEX(table index) */

Explicitly chooses an INDEX scan FOR the specified TABLE

/*+ INDEX_ASC(table index) */

Explicitly chooses an ascending-RANGE INDEX scan FOR the specified
TABLE

/*+ INDEX_COMBINE(table index) */

IF no indexes are given AS arguments FOR the INDEX_COMBINE hint, the
optimizer uses whatever BOOLEAN combination OF bitmap indexes has the
best cost estimate. IF particular indexes are given AS arguments, the
optimizer tries TO USE some BOOLEAN combination OF those particular
bitmap indexes.

/*+ INDEX_DESC(table index) */

Explicitly chooses a descending-RANGE INDEX scan FOR the specified TABLE

/*+ INDEX_FFS(table index) */

Causes a fast full INDEX scan TO be performed rather than a full
TABLE scan

/*+ MERGE_AJ (table) */

Transforms a NOT IN sub query INTO a merge anti-join TO access the
specified TABLE

/*+ MERGE_SJ (table) */

Transforms a correlated EXISTS sub query INTO a merge semi-join TO
access the specified TABLE

/*+ ROWID(table) */

Explicitly chooses a TABLE scan BY ROWID FOR the specified TABLE

/*+ USE_CONCAT */

Forces combined OR conditions IN the WHERE clause OF a query TO be
transformed INTO a compound query using the

UNION ALL SET OPERATOR

/*+ ORDERED */

Causes Oracle TO join tables IN the ORDER IN which they appear IN
the FROM clause

/*+ STAR */

Forces the large TABLE TO be joined using a nested-LOOP join ON the INDEX

/*+ DRIVING_SITE (table) */

Forces query execution TO be done AT a different site FROM that selected
BY Oracle

/*+ USE_HASH (table) */

Causes Oracle TO join each specified TABLE WITH another ROW source
WITH a hash join

/*+ USE_MERGE (table) */

Causes Oracle TO join each specified TABLE WITH another ROW source
WITH a sort-merge join

/*+ USE_NL (table) */

Causes Oracle TO join each specified TABLE TO another ROW source
WITH a nested-loops join using the specified TABLE AS the inner TABLE

/*+ APPEND */ , /*+ NOAPPEND */

Specifies that data IS simply appended (OR NOT) TO a TABLE; existing
free SPACE IS NOT used. USE these hints only following the INSERT keyword.

/*+ NOPARALLEL(table) */

Disables parallel scanning OF a TABLE, even IF the TABLE was created
WITH a PARALLEL clause

/*+ PARALLEL(table, instances) */

This allows you TO specify the desired NUMBER OF concurrent slave processes
that can be used FOR the operation. DELETE, INSERT, AND UPDATE operations
are considered FOR parallelization only IF the session IS IN a PARALLEL DML
enabled MODE. (USE ALTER SESSION PARALLEL DML TO enter this MODE.)

/*+ PARALLEL_INDEX */

Allows you TO parallelize fast full INDEX scan FOR partitioned AND
non-partitioned indexes that have the PARALLEL attribute

/*+ NOPARALLEL_INDEX */

Overrides a PARALLEL attribute setting ON an INDEX

/*+ CACHE */

Specifies that the blocks retrieved FOR the TABLE IN the hint are placed
AT the most recently used END OF the LRU list IN the buffer cache WHEN a
full TABLE scan IS performed

/*+ NOCACHE */

Specifies that the blocks retrieved FOR this TABLE are placed AT the
LEAST recently used END OF the LRU list IN the buffer cache WHEN a full
TABLE scan IS performed

/*+ MERGE (table) */

Causes Oracle TO evaluate complex views OR sub queries before the
surrounding query

/*+ NO_MERGE (table) */

Causes Oracle NOT TO merge mergeable views

/*+ PUSH_JOIN_PRED (table) */

Causes the optimizer TO evaluate, ON a cost basis, whether OR NOT TO push
individual join predicates INTO the VIEW

/*+ NO_PUSH_JOIN_PRED (table) */

Prevents pushing OF a join predicate INTO the VIEW

/*+ PUSH_SUBQ */

Causes non merged sub queries TO be evaluated AT the earliest possible
place IN the execution plan

/*+ STAR_TRANSFORMATION */

Makes the optimizer USE the best plan IN which the transformation has been used.
